Toxic Air Emissions Report (2024)

1,529.76 lbs
Total Air Pollution

In 2024, industrial facilities in Lawrence, KS released over 1,529.76 lbs of pollutants. The primary source was LAWRENCE ENERGY CENTER, which emitted Hydrogen fluoride into the local air. Air quality in 66049 is relatively consistent with regional baselines.
